The Graduate Certificate in Yao Sustainable Practices provides specialized training in environmentally conscious approaches to agriculture, resource management, and community development within the Yao community and beyond. This certificate program equips graduates with practical skills applicable to various sectors.
Key learning outcomes include a deep understanding of traditional Yao sustainable farming techniques, modern sustainable agriculture practices, and the integration of both for optimized results. Students will also develop expertise in community engagement, project management, and data analysis relevant to environmental sustainability initiatives. This program directly addresses the growing global need for environmentally responsible solutions.
The program's duration is typically one academic year, completed through a combination of online coursework and potentially fieldwork opportunities depending on the specific program structure. This flexible format caters to working professionals and individuals seeking a focused period of intensive learning in sustainable practices.
